The structural engineering behind a trusted Ceiling Fan Installation centers on handling constant rotational physics and stabilizing the hidden facilities within the ceiling. Due to the fact that a fan is a vibrant moving asset, the ongoing torque and centrifugal forces put substantial physical stress on a structure's framework that fixed lighting components never ever generate. Professional installation procedures dictate that the installing hardware should bypass soft plasterboard totally, protecting rather to a solid wood truss or an enhanced framing noggin. Producing this stiff structure gets rid of the annoying hums, clicks, and structural wobbles Ceiling Fan Installation that can establish gradually and slowly deteriorate surrounding structure products. Moreover, skilled technicians make use of innovative digital balancing tools to line up the pitch of each blade exactly, removing micro-vibrations and making sure that the internal motor bearings operate efficiently and silently for several years to come.
Mindful spatial mapping is another vital aspect of a successful Ceiling Fan Installation, as preserving specific horizontal and vertical clearances is essential for occupant security and ideal air flow. Strict building requirements require that the spinning blades sit a minimum of two point one metres above the floor to eliminate any danger of unintentional physical contact. In compact rooms or houses with lower ceiling heights, specialized flush-mount hugger fans are diligently integrated to deliver exceptional airflow without crowding the vertical headspace. Conversely, expansive open-plan living locations or properties with soaring raked ceilings need the exact calculation and addition of extension downrods to prevent cavitation. This calculated placement makes sure the blades are positioned at the best height to press air efficiently into the lower living zones, avoiding the current from dissipating harmlessly near the roofline.
The technical intricacy of a basic Ceiling Fan Installation has grown considerably with the quick evolution of brushless Direct Current motor innovations and incorporated home automation networks. Modern homeowner are progressively moving far from standard Alternating Current designs to welcome these innovative systems, which use near-silent operation and draw a portion of the electrical energy. These advanced units make use of compact electronic receivers concealed inside the ceiling canopy to link seamlessly with handheld remotes, wall switches, or centralized smart home applications. A fully licensed installer ensures these sensitive digital parts are perfectly separated and wired into dedicated circuits to protect them from external grid surges. This careful electrical mapping guarantees that the new installation works perfectly without triggering nuisance tripping of home recurring present gadgets or disrupting existing wireless networks.
